Restaurants and all that...

As a child I remember the Church and the area to be a open  space where a carnival or circus would set up every year. I also remember the first restaurant on this site to be The Swiss Cottage which specialised in chicken.

Then in the early to early/mid '80s A chap called John O Sullivan (who at the time owned Flanagan's and Gallagher's in town) opened  Blakes Restaurant and the adjoining Pizza Restaurant. I was a young draughtsman at the time and worked on the project in Waltham Tce Blackrock.

Paddy Shovlin and Paddy Gallagher (who at the time they owned Shields St Stephens Green, now Kylemore and Moore Street)  took it over later and revamped it. 

O'Sullivan and Mulcahy went on to open Roly's in Ballsbridge with Chef Cathel O' Daly who at the time owned the Park Restaurant in Blackrock. 

Kindly submitted by Declan Melvin
